Couture's own Dr. Grace Kim
Grace Kim, D.O. (Doctor of Osteopathic Medicine) is a board-certified dermatologist who practices both general and cosmetic dermatology. As an Asian-American, Dr. Kim understands the need for different techniques to best treat different ethnic skin types. Dr. Kim is an active member of the American Osteopathic College of Dermatology, American Osteopathic Association and American Academy of Dermatology, which helps her learn about the latest technology and techniques. One of her specialties is Mohs micrographic surgery, which removes skin lesions and cancer with minimally damage to the healthy skin and tissue for a more attractive result.
Education
Dr. Kim obtained her Bachelor’s in Science at the University of California, at Irvine where she concentrated on Biological Sciences and Applied Ecology. She obtained an Excellence in Research grant for two years. Her medical career began after she graduated on the Dean's List with a Doctorate of Osteopathic Medicine from Touro University in Mare Island, California.
Special Acheivements
Having a passion for writing papers and speaking, Dr. Kim has published over 20 peer-reviewed journal articles and is published in two textbooks, Comprehensive Dermatologic Drug Therapy 3rd Ed and Acne Scars: Classification and Treatment. During her residency at Valley Hospital Medical Center in Las Vegas, she placed in the top ten best speakers for her presentation on “Oral Spironolactone in Post-Teenage Female patient with Acne Vulgaris.” Dr. Kim also won an award in a writing competition sponsored by Bayer (the scientific corporation that includes Aleve®, Aspirin®, Claritin®, and more). She continues her special interest in helping women with adult acne by speaking about the uniqueness of the disease to medical students and residents.
